FirteX-高性能全文索引和检索平台

API Documentation


首页 | 名字空间列表 | 类继承关系 | 组合类型列表 | $(BL\录(B | 文件列表 | 名字空间成员 | 组合类型成员 | 文件成员

firtex::search::CTermQuery类参考

#include <TermQuery.h>

继承图,类firtex::search::CTermQuery

firtex::search::CQuery 所有成员的列表。

公有成员

 CTermQuery (CTerm *t)
 CTermQuery (const CTermQuery &t)
 CTermQuery (void)
virtual ~CTermQuery (void)
const CTermterm ()
CScorerscorer (CSearcher *pSearcher)
CQueryclone ()
const tchar * getQueryName () const

静态公有成员

const tchar * getClassName ()

保护成员

CWeightcreateWeight (CSearcher *pSearcher)

保护属性

CTermm_pTerm

构造及析构函数文档

firtex::search::CTermQuery::CTermQuery CTerm t  ) 
 

firtex::search::CTermQuery::CTermQuery const CTermQuery t  ) 
 

firtex::search::CTermQuery::CTermQuery void   ) 
 

virtual firtex::search::CTermQuery::~CTermQuery void   )  [virtual]
 


成员函数文档

CQuery* firtex::search::CTermQuery::clone  )  [virtual]
 

克隆新的对象,需子类实现 非内部对象,外部删除

实现了firtex::search::CQuery

CWeight* firtex::search::CTermQuery::createWeight CSearcher pSearcher  )  [protected, virtual]
 

创建Query对应的Weight

返回:
Weight对象指针,该对象一般由外部调用create的对象销废

重载firtex::search::CQuery

const tchar* firtex::search::CTermQuery::getClassName  )  [inline, static]
 

const tchar* firtex::search::CTermQuery::getQueryName  )  const [inline, virtual]
 

获取查询名称标识

实现了firtex::search::CQuery

CScorer* firtex::search::CTermQuery::scorer CSearcher pSearcher  )  [virtual]
 

获取Query的打分器

参数:
pSearcher 搜索器
返回:
针对这个Query的打分器,必须外部维护删除

重载firtex::search::CQuery

const CTerm* firtex::search::CTermQuery::term  )  [inline]
 


成员数据文档

CTerm* firtex::search::CTermQuery::m_pTerm [protected]
 


该类的文档由以下文件生成:

http://www.firtex.org http://www.sourceforge.net/projects/firtex